IELS requirements:

You must meet the following requirements to receive a designation of “In-depth Experiential Learning Stream” on your diploma:

  1. Complete the requirements of a program of study which offers the In-depth Experiential Learning Stream.
  2. Complete at least 30 course units (10 courses) of IELS labelled courses including: 
    1. FSS 1300;
    2. 15 course units (5 courses) in anthropology (ANT) from the list of IELS courses;
    3. 12 course units (4 non-disciplinary courses) from the list of IELS courses.
